In this episode of the Meant 2 Be Podcast, hosts Marvin and Rachael embark on a hilarious March Madness-style showdown to crown the ultimate sitcom champion. They pit classic favorites against modern hits, animated series, and diverse comedies, leading to spirited debates and unexpected outcomes.
